Castle
is a Grade I listed, moated castle located at the village of , near , . Originally constructed in the fourteenth century, it was renovated and remodelled in the Georgian era by Thomas Parker, the first Earl of Macclesfield who made it his family seat, and altered further in the early nineteenth century. is situated 2 miles northeast of Britwell Salome.
